Hang Gliding - Hackler's Fly-in, 1976

This was the only advertised fly-in held at Black Butte (AKA Hackler's Mountain). It was a 113 degree day!! Welcome to the summer in Northern California (Shingletown area). Our 'LZ' (dust bowl) was cleared for us by Charles Hackler, the owner of the site :). How cool was that! Remember, we were all fairly new pilots and many of us started on standards. The evolution of glider design is in full swing. Pilots are learning and honing their ridge and thermal soaring skills (some faster than others). Note a Quicksilver and a flex wing specking out!
